The percentage of students of color at UT's flagship campus in Knoxville has increased only slightly, and lags behind other Southeastern Conference universities, other comparable American universities and universities it aspires to emulate. There are 1529 full time instructional teachers. These are the universities UT compares itself to because of size and academic offerings: Auburn, Clemson, Colorado, Iowa State, Kentucky, Missouri, Nebraska, Oklahoma, South Carolina and Virginia Tech. The University of Tennessee at Knoxville's football program committed hundreds of recruiting violations over several years, including payments to athletes and their families, leading the National Collegiate Athletic Association to impose millions of dollars in fines and restrict scholarships and recruiting visits.. A Carnegie Community Engaged university Governed by a board of trustees with 12 members Accreditation The University of Tennessee, Knoxville, is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ges (SACSCOC) to award baccalaureate, master's, and doctoral degrees. Founded in 1794, the University of Tennessee is one of the nation's oldest and most storied public universities.
